Output 341568de2edaa5f676c61d560149bb8aa2dd4087ad2ceaf44c8e00f7e6f9bd90:40

value
9589024
script pubkey
OP_0 OP_PUSHBYTES_20 f86689286e5ba38f114b6c354256f87063d613c4
address
bc1qlpngj2rwtw3c7y2tds65y4hcwp3avy7yptnhws
transaction
341568de2edaa5f676c61d560149bb8aa2dd4087ad2ceaf44c8e00f7e6f9bd90
spent
true